Paul Skipper knocks out Jeff Kimber
Skipper raises, Kimber shoves A-Q in the big blind and is called by K-K which holds
---------------------------
Terry Plummer knocks out Mark Wates A-Q raise and call a shove from K-J
J-Q-9-8-Q seals the deal

Nick Hicks maybe 170,000, now on Simon Deadman's table. Has made a living all day 3-betting Bradpiece. Now that's over for now, as Bradpiece is on the feature
A tough 90 minutes for cambridgealex as he is on 200,000 from 300,000. Sharing a table with jakally, scotty77, Nathan Lee
Keith Johnson has been grinding a short-stack all day. On about 75k, 25xbb
Todd Swain is on about 50,000
Aamir MucktheNuts Masood about 140,000
Matt Russell and Michelle Bennett 200,000 each
Jake Cody 230,000 plus
